The National Monuments Service's description
On low lying wet pasture, cut by land drains and watercourses, on the floodplain of the Camoge River 265m to W, which forms a townland boundary with Ragamus. Ditch-barrow (LI032-241----) lies 130m to SE. Not depicted on OSi historic maps. Monument identified by the Bruff aerial photographic survey in 1986 (Bruff 224: AP 5/2015) as a roughly circular-shaped mound defined by what appears to be a wide fosse. Monument is visible as an oval-shaped earthwork (39m N-S; 35m E-W) defined by a possible fosse from W-NW-N, on OSi orthoimage taken 2005-2012, on Digital Globe orthoimage taken 2011-2013 and on Google Earth orthoimage taken 20/09/2020. A wide fosse is highlighted by flooding where it is waterlogged from S-W-N-E-SE with an obvious causeway from SE-S, as seen on Google Earth orthoimage 20/03/2018. The width of the waterlogged fosse varies from 13m at E, to 16m at N and 20m at WSW. The central mound and wide fosse would suggest that this is a bowl-barrow.
